Understanding Content SEO
Content SEO refers to the process of optimizing our website’s content to improve its visibility in search engine results. This encompasses various elements, including keyword usage, content structure, and the overall quality of what we’re creating. By combining these aspects, we ensure that search engines can easily recognize and rank our content appropriately. In simpler terms, when we think about Content SEO, we should prioritize not just what we want to say, but also how we can say it in a way that both readers and search engines appreciate.

Key Strategies for Effective Content SEO
To optimize our content effectively, we should incorporate several key strategies:
Optimizing Content for Search Engines
We must ensure that our content is structured in a way that search engines can easily analyze. This includes using headings, bullet points, and short paragraphs to improve readability.
Using Keywords Effectively
Keyword research is fundamental. We should focus on long-tail keywords since they’re often less competitive and more targeted. Placing these strategically within our content can help search engines understand the context better.
Creating Engaging and Shareable Content
Engagement is critical for success. We need to craft stories and insights that resonate with our audience, prompting them to engage and share. Visual elements like images and videos can also enhance content appeal.
The Role of Meta Tags and Descriptions
Meta tags, including title tags and meta descriptions, are essential for SEO. They should be concise and accurately reflect the content, incorporating primary keywords to improve click-through rates.
Measuring Content SEO Success
To assess the effectiveness of our Content SEO efforts, we need to focus on key performance indicators (KPIs) such as:
- Organic Traffic: Monitoring the number of visitors coming through search engines provides a direct link to our content’s visibility.
- Bounce Rate: A high bounce rate might suggest that our content isn’t meeting user expectations.
- Conversion Rate: Eventually, we want our content to lead to actions – be it subscriptions, purchases, or inquiries. Tracking these will help us evaluate our strategies.
Tools and Resources for Content SEO
There are several tools available that can assist us in enhancing our Content SEO strategies:
- Google Analytics: For tracking traffic and user behavior.
- SEMrush or Ahrefs: These are invaluable for keyword research and analyzing competitors.
- Yoast SEO: This plugin helps in optimizing WordPress sites specifically for SEO, providing real-time suggestions.
- BuzzSumo: Great for tracking popular content and understanding what is being shared at scale.
Future Trends in Content SEO
As we look ahead, several trends are shaping the future of Content SEO:
- AI Content Creation: Tools are emerging that help us generate content faster while maintaining quality, allowing us to scale our efforts.
- Voice Search Optimization: With the growth of smart speakers, we should consider natural language and conversational keywords for our content.
- Video Content: Video continues to dominate, and incorporating it within our strategies will become increasingly essential.
- Local SEO: As searches become more personalized and localized, we need to optimize for local audiences and incorporate local keywords.
